Abstract

The utility model discloses a safe anti-falling device for building construction, which comprises a waistband and is characterized in that the bottom end of the outer wall of the waistband is alternately connected with the inner wall of a connecting column, the middle of the outer wall of the connecting column is fixedly connected with a first connecting rod, one end of one side of the first connecting rod is hinged with one end of one side of a second connecting rod through a first damping rotating shaft, a first fixing piece is fixedly connected with one side of the top end of the second connecting rod close to the fourth connecting rod, a second fixing piece is fixedly connected with one side of the top end of the fourth connecting rod close to the second connecting rod, the first fixing piece and the second fixing piece are locked by a locking bolt, when the anti-falling rope cannot play a role in the first time after an accident occurs, the device can play an anti-falling role, and the problem that once the safety rope of the anti-falling device is not firm, the anti-falling function cannot be immediately realized when the anti-falling device falls is solved.

Background
The anti-falling device is used for protecting high-altitude operators from being threatened by high-altitude falling or protecting the high-altitude operators from being further damaged after falling, and the bearing points of the falling protection equipment for high-altitude operation can be defined as fixing points for connecting life-saving ropes, safety ropes, speed reduction equipment or other falling braking or rescuing systems.
During building construction, overhead operation is often carried out, the safety anti-falling device must be worn for safety so as to avoid accidents during overhead operation, the safety of the existing safety anti-falling device is generally ensured only by the anti-falling rope hung on the anti-falling device, once the safety rope of the anti-falling device is not firm, the anti-falling effect cannot be immediately realized when falling occurs, and the direction of a constructor cannot be fixed during overhead anti-falling rope, so that the construction is difficult, and the danger coefficient of overhead construction is increased.

Referring to fig. 2-3, the utility model provides a safe anti-falling device is used in building construction, including the top of second connecting rod 7 be close to the first mounting 13 of one side fixedly connected with of fourth connecting rod 12, the top of fourth connecting rod 12 is close to second connecting rod 7 one side fixedly connected with second mounting 14, and first mounting 13 and second mounting 14 are locked through lock bolt 15, and fixedly connected with hook type pole 16 in the middle of one side of first connecting rod 5.
When in specific use, the safety anti-falling device for building construction of the utility model is used for wearing the girdling belt 1 to the waist, wearing the girdling belt 2 to the two shoulders, fixing one end of the anti-falling rope 3 at a designated position and then carrying out high-altitude operation, when the movable support falls to a designated position, the locking bolt 15 is opened, the third connecting rod 10 fixedly connected with the middle of the outer wall of the rotating column 9 is rotated to enable the second connecting rod 7 and the fourth connecting rod 12 to encircle the surrounding support columns to fix the direction of high-altitude construction, the first fixing piece 13 and the second fixing piece 14 are locked by using the locking bolt 15 after the encircling, then, construction is carried out, tools in hands can be temporarily placed on one side, close to the first connecting rod 5, of the top end of the hook-shaped rod 16 during construction, after the construction is finished, the first fixing piece 13 and the second fixing piece 14 on the locking bolt 15 are opened, and the third connecting rod 10 is rotated to withdraw the enclosed supporting column to finish the return of the overhead operation.
